Transaction 36506983dc4fbe11a690a334638216cb1138bfa053e4a744fb94c8f434de5568
1 Input
1 Output
-
36506983dc4fbe11a690a334638216cb1138bfa053e4a744fb94c8f434de5568:0
- value
- 391385
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e60047860fd11836e94c512bb5743aa85d6222c2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1My8kXw4Erp7vM2oSDwPm6sxf9y3AbSD5d